Postfix configuration on Lion and Mountain Lion Server... WTF?

2013-01-23 09:23:38

I was trying to configure SMTP on my Lion (and then Mountain Lion) Server machine in the office. It's a mac mini. I only wanted basic relaying so that the phone system can connect to it and send voicemail notifications. It had been a while since I had edited a postfix configuration, but it all came back to me quickly.

I kept editing the configs in /etc/postfix and running 'postfix reload' ; but nothing seemed to ahve any effect. I kept getting 'relay denied' errors. 

It turns out on Lion/MoLo server, the postfix configs are actually in /Library/Server/Mail/Config/postfix ; but a completely valid config is also in /etc/postfix. One minute of editing the correct files solved my problem.